Transaction 0673a22ac317c7b3b9a1e1c2d3dc1831f1f06dfd7e0bf7b97dc32e4a0391b405
1 Input
1 Outputs
- 0673a22ac317c7b3b9a1e1c2d3dc1831f1f06dfd7e0bf7b97dc32e4a0391b405:0
value 7250806
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G